Even though we’ve got discovered that two participants had been nonresponders to caffeine, each the imply PO and time to comprehensive the trial have been improved (,10 s faster, moderate ES = 0.71, P,0.05) right after ingestion of caffeine (five mg.kg21 body mass). Moreover, the imply improvement with caffeine ingestion was improved slightly when the two non-responders are certainly not taken in account (,14 s faster). We didn’t determine any order effect for the variables investigated, suggesting that the results cannot be attributed to understanding effect or one thing besides the effects of caffeine. This can be in accordance together with the findings of Wiles et al. [17], who located an improvement in mean PO and also a reduced final time soon after caffeine ingestion in well-trained cyclists through a 1-km cycling TT. These results also corroborate with a reduction in final time to total a longer TT (30-min TT, ,70 from the maximum energy output) right after caffeine ingestion [31]. However, the mechanisms by which caffeine enhanced the overall performance during the TT were not explored in any of those research. The ergogenic effects of caffeine could be explained by a stimulating impact around the CNS and/or by a direct action on skeletal muscle [32].
